Seafarer’s Earnings Deduction

The short version: Seafarer’s Earnings Deduction lets people who work at sea claim 100% tax relief on their foreign earnings. If you qualify, your seafaring income is completely tax free in the UK.

Who qualifies?

You need to work on a ship, be outside the UK for long enough (usually at least 365 days), and be UK or EEA tax resident. There are specific rules about qualifying periods and what counts.

What do you need to claim?

Travel records, passport stamps, discharge books, ship logs, and completed form HS205. Keep thorough documentation because HMRC may ask for evidence.

How do you claim?

Through Self Assessment. You can claim within four years of the end of the tax year the income relates to. You can also ask for an NT tax code so your employer pays you without deducting tax upfront.
